Key Elements to Consider in Normal Home Bathroom Designs in Sri Lanka
When designing a bathroom in Sri Lanka, there are several key elements to consider to ensure that your space remains functional, stylish, and comfortable. Some of these essential elements include:
* **Natural Light**: Incorporating large windows or skylights can make your bathroom feel more spacious and inviting. In a tropical climate like Sri Lanka, natural light can also help reduce the need for artificial lighting.
* **Water Efficiency**: With water scarcity being a pressing issue in Sri Lanka, incorporating water-efficient fixtures and appliances can help reduce your water consumption. Look for low-flow showerheads, toilets, and faucets that are designed to minimize water usage.
* **Space-Saving Solutions**: Since many homes in Sri Lanka have smaller bathrooms, it's essential to incorporate space-saving solutions such as wall-mounted sinks, toilets, and cabinets to create the illusion of more space.
* **Comfort and Safety**: A comfortable and safe bathroom is crucial, especially for seniors and young children. Incorporate features such as grab bars, non-slip flooring, and comfortable seating to ensure that your bathroom is a haven for relaxation.

Design Trends to Inspire Normal Home Bathroom Designs in Sri Lanka
While functionality and practicality are essential elements of a bathroom, there's no denying the importance of aesthetics. Here are some design trends to inspire your normal home bathroom designs in Sri Lanka:
* **Monochromatic Color Schemes**: A monochromatic color scheme can create a sense of calm and serenity in your bathroom. Choose a color that you love and stick to it to create a cohesive look.
* **Natural Materials**: Incorporate natural materials such as wood, stone, and plants to bring warmth and texture to your bathroom. These materials can also help create a sense of connection to nature.
* **Minimalist Decor**: Minimalist decor can help create the illusion of more space in a small bathroom. Opt for a few statement pieces and keep the rest of the space simple and uncluttered.
* **Rain Showerheads**: Rain showerheads can create a spa-like experience in the comfort of your own home. Look for modern designs that incorporate water-saving features and sleek aesthetics.
